72 /**
73  *  ixgbe_init_shared_code - Initialize the shared code
74  *  @hw: pointer to hardware structure
75  *
76  *  This will assign function pointers and assign the MAC type and PHY code.
77  *  Does not touch the hardware. This function must be called prior to any
78  *  other function in the shared code. The ixgbe_hw structure should be
79  *  memset to 0 prior to calling this function.  The following fields in
80  *  hw structure should be filled in prior to calling this function:
81  *  hw_addr, back, device_id, vendor_id, subsystem_device_id,
82  *  subsystem_vendor_id, and revision_id
83  **/
84 s32 ixgbe_init_shared_code(struct ixgbe_hw *hw)
85 {
86 	s32 status;
87 
88 	DEBUGFUNC("ixgbe_init_shared_code");
89 
90 	/*
91 	 * Set the mac type
92 	 */
93 	ixgbe_set_mac_type(hw);
94 
95 	switch (hw->mac.type) {
96 	case ixgbe_mac_82598EB:
97 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_82598(hw);
98 		break;
99 	case ixgbe_mac_82599EB:
100 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_82599(hw);
101 		break;
102 	case ixgbe_mac_X540:
103 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_X540(hw);
104 		break;
105 	case ixgbe_mac_X550:
106 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_X550(hw);
107 		break;
108 	case ixgbe_mac_X550EM_x:
109 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_X550EM_x(hw);
110 		break;
111 	case ixgbe_mac_X550EM_a:
112 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_X550EM_a(hw);
113 		break;
114 	case ixgbe_mac_82599_vf:
115 	case ixgbe_mac_X540_vf:
116 	case ixgbe_mac_X550_vf:
117 	case ixgbe_mac_X550EM_x_vf:
118 	case ixgbe_mac_X550EM_a_vf:
119 		status = ixgbe_init_ops_vf(hw);
120 		break;
121 	default:
122 		status = IXGBE_ERR_DEVICE_NOT_SUPPORTED;
123 		break;
124 	}
125 	hw->mac.max_link_up_time = IXGBE_LINK_UP_TIME;
126 
127 	return status;
128 }

130 /**
131  *  ixgbe_set_mac_type - Sets MAC type
132  *  @hw: pointer to the HW structure
133  *
134  *  This function sets the mac type of the adapter based on the
135  *  vendor ID and device ID stored in the hw structure.
136  **/
137 s32 ixgbe_set_mac_type(struct ixgbe_hw *hw)
138 {
139 	s32 ret_val = IXGBE_SUCCESS;
140 
141 	DEBUGFUNC("ixgbe_set_mac_type\n");
142 
143 	if (hw->vendor_id != IXGBE_INTEL_VENDOR_ID) {
144 		ERROR_REPORT2(IXGBE_ERROR_UNSUPPORTED,
145 			     "Unsupported vendor id: %x", hw->vendor_id);
146 		return IXGBE_ERR_DEVICE_NOT_SUPPORTED;
147 	}
148 
149 	h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_base;
150 
151 	switch (hw->device_id) {
152 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598:
153 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598_BX:
154 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598AF_SINGLE_PORT:
155 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598AF_DUAL_PORT:
156 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598AT:
157 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598AT2:
158 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598EB_CX4:
159 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598_CX4_DUAL_PORT:
160 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598_DA_DUAL_PORT:
161 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598_SR_DUAL_PORT_EM:
162 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598EB_XF_LR:
163 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82598EB_SFP_LOM:
164 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_82598EB;
165 		break;
166 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_KX4:
167 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_KX4_MEZZ:
168 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_XAUI_LOM:
169 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_COMBO_BACKPLANE:
170 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_KR:
171 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_SFP:
172 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_BACKPLANE_FCOE:
173 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_SFP_FCOE:
174 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_SFP_EM:
175 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_SFP_SF2:
176 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_SFP_SF_QP:
177 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_QSFP_SF_QP:
178 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599EN_SFP:
179 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_CX4:
180 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_LS:
181 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_T3_LOM:
182 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_82599EB;
183 		break;
184 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_VF:
185 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_82599_VF_HV:
186 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_82599_vf;
187 		break;
188 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X540_VF:
189 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X540_VF_HV:
190 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X540_vf;
191 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X540;
192 		break;
193 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X540T:
194 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X540T1:
195 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X540;
196 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X540;
197 		break;
198 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550T:
199 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550T1:
200 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X550;
201 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X550;
202 		break;
203 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_KX4:
204 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_KR:
205 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_10G_T:
206 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_1G_T:
207 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_SFP:
208 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X550EM_x;
209 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X550EM_x;
210 		break;
211 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_KR:
212 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_KR_L:
213 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_SFP_N:
214 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_SGMII:
215 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_SGMII_L:
216 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_1G_T:
217 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_1G_T_L:
218 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_10G_T:
219 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_QSFP:
220 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_QSFP_N:
221 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_SFP:
222 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X550EM_a;
223 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X550EM_a;
224 		break;
225 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550_VF:
226 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550_VF_HV:
227 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X550_vf;
228 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X550;
229 		break;
230 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_VF:
231 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_X_VF_HV:
232 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X550EM_x_vf;
233 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X550EM_x;
234 		break;
235 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_VF:
236 	case IXGBE_DEV_ID_X550EM_A_VF_HV:
237 		hw->mac.type = ixgbe_mac_X550EM_a_vf;
238 		hw->mvals = ixgbe_mvals_X550EM_a;
239 		break;
240 	default:
241 		ret_val = IXGBE_ERR_DEVICE_NOT_SUPPORTED;
242 		ERROR_REPORT2(IXGBE_ERROR_UNSUPPORTED,
243 			     "Unsupported device id: %x",
244 			     hw->device_id);
245 		break;
246 	}
247 
248 	DEBUGOUT2("ixgbe_set_mac_type found mac: %d, returns: %d\n",
249 		  hw->mac.type, ret_val);
250 	return ret_val;
251 }
